Thank you for raising this concern via communities. Before we proceed with the replacement of your processor, kindly answer the questions below:
- What steps were taken to troubleshoot your issue with your processor?
- When did you purchase the processor?
- What is the model of the processor?
- Is there any sign of physical damage on the processor?
- Did you update the BIOS to the latest version?
- What is the make and model of your motherboard?
- What is the ATPO or serial number of the CPU?
- What is the FPO or batch number of the CPU?
- Did you overclock the processor? “Please note that if the system was overclocked, including voltage/frequency beyond the processor's supported specifications, your processor voids the warranty.”
To further assist you, I kindly request that you download and execute the Intel System Support Utility (SSU) in order to provide me with a complete system specification, which will enable me to assist you in reviewing your system information.
When the download is complete, launch SSU.exe.
1. Scan: Check the box Everything.
2. Click Scan.
3. Review: When finished scanning, click Next.
4. Click Save.
